This creamy herbed whipped cottage cheese dip is a high-protein, guilt-free snack! Blended with avocado and fresh herbs, it delivers the tangy flavors of ranch and green goddess dressing. Perfect for dipping veggies or crackers, it’s a crowd-pleaser for parties or a healthy treat for yourself.
Ingredients
- 2 cups (480g) 4% small curd cottage cheese
- ½ avocado
- ⅓ cup fresh herbs (such as chives, flat-leaf parsley, and dill), plus extra for garnish
- 1½ tablespoons fresh lemon juice
- 1½ tablespoons extra virgin olive oil, plus extra for garnish
- ¼ teaspoon salt
- ⅛ teaspoon ground black pepper
- ¼ teaspoon garlic powder
Instructions
- In a food processor, combine the cottage cheese, avocado, fresh herbs, lemon juice, and olive oil.
- Blend until the mixture is whipped and creamy, approximately 60 to 90 seconds.
- Remove the blade and stir in the salt, black pepper, and garlic powder until well combined.
- Transfer the dip to a serving bowl.
- Garnish with a drizzle of olive oil and chopped fresh herbs.
- Serve with an assortment of fresh-cut vegetables and crackers.
Notes
- For an extra punch of flavor, add a pinch of smoked paprika or crushed red pepper flakes.
- Store le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3 days.
- Substitute Greek yogurt for avocado if desired, for a tangier variation.
- Works great as a spread for sandwiches or wraps!
